Coming back to the city after 13 years was the biggest event in town, and they had the privilege to have the most stadium shows in the same city for the entire tour. That just shows how big M is in Argentina and how much grattitude she has towards the love they have for her.
The argentine fans, and the audience in general, are the most energetic, passionate and lively crowd in the world. They experience the show as if there's no tomorrow. The energy in the air is thrilling, you can certainly feel it on every pore of your body.
My boyfriend, my brother, many dear friends and myself had the privilege to attend the shows that were chosen for the official recording. The shoots took place on Sunday 7th and Monday 8th of December 2008 at the River Plate Stadium. It was interesting to see that most of the final shoots are from the 8th of December show, considering that that was the night when a stormy rain attempted to cancel the event, but as the phrase goes "the Show must go on" and indeed went.
